Solution Overview
Problem
Existing methods face difficulties in replicating spreadsheet report formats with new data sets when mathematical relationships are not directly portable, especially with large volumes of data, requiring regeneration of entire spreadsheets.
Innovation Solution
A method is developed to determine mathematical relationships between raw and derived data, generating executable code to produce reports from new data sets, optimizing operations and using Java-based implementations for efficient report generation.

Data Source
AI summary
Various methods, apparatuses, and media for producing a report are provided. A first input that includes raw data and derived data is received, and mathematical relationships between the derived data and the raw data are determined. The mathematical relationships are used for generating executable code, which is then applied to newly inputted raw data to produce the report.
